3 What is S.T.E.M? STEM is an acronym referring to the disciplines of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ics. STEM education is an intentional, integrative approach to teaching and learning learning. STEM develops students critical thinking, problem-solving, and collaboration abilities, while strengthening understanding of science, technology, engineering, and math concepts.
4 Integration is the Key to S.T.E.M. Transform classrooms from teacher-centered to an environment which is: inquiry-based rich in problem solving centered around the student rich in opportunities to discover integrated with multiple disciplines

8 Why Focus on STEM?
9 Why Focus on STEM? Supply and Demand STEM occupations are projected to grow by 17.0 percent from 2008 to 2018, compared to 9.8 percent growth for non- STEM occupations. (U.S. Department of Commerce Economics & Statistics Administration) Projected that 779,000 jobs will be available between 2008 and 2018 that require a graduate degree in a STEM field. Based on current trends, only 550,000 Americans will earn STEM graduate degrees during this period. (Georgetown University s Center on Education and the Workforce )

12 Why Focus on STEM? Financial Benefit STEM workers command higher wages, earning 26 percent more than their non-stem counterparts. (U.S. Department of Commerce Economics & Statistics Administration) 65 % of those with Bachelors' degrees in STEM fields earn more than those with Master's degrees in non- STEM occupations.(georgetown University s Center on Education and the Workforce ) 47% of Bachelor's degrees in STEM occupations earn more than those with PhDs in non-stem occupations. (Georgetown University s Center on Education and the Workforce )
